Technological Innovations Shaping Japan’s Foldable Powered Mobility Industry
Technological advancements are at the core of Japan’s foldable powered wheelchair and scooter evolution. AI integration enables autonomous navigation, obstacle avoidance, and personalized user interfaces, significantly enhancing safety and convenience. Lightweight materials such as carbon fiber composites and advanced polymers reduce overall device weight, improving portability and battery efficiency. Battery technology improvements, including solid-state batteries, extend range and reduce charging times, addressing key consumer concerns.
Connectivity features, including IoT sensors and remote diagnostics, facilitate proactive maintenance and health monitoring, aligning with Japan’s high standards for safety and reliability. The adoption of smart materials and modular designs allows for customization and easier repairs. Companies investing in R&D are exploring renewable energy sources and eco-friendly manufacturing processes to align with Japan’s sustainability goals. These innovations collectively position Japan as a leader in smart, lightweight, and sustainable mobility solutions for disabled and elderly populations.
PESTLE Analysis of Japan’s Foldable Powered Wheelchair & Scooter Market
The PESTLE framework reveals critical external factors influencing Japan’s industry. Politically, government policies favor assistive technology adoption through subsidies and regulatory support. Economically, Japan’s aging population drives demand, but high manufacturing costs pose challenges. Socially, cultural emphasis on independence and technological acceptance fosters market growth. Technologically, Japan’s advanced R&D ecosystem accelerates innovation, yet supply chain disruptions can hinder progress.
Legally, strict safety standards and certification processes demand rigorous compliance, increasing time-to-market. Environmentally, sustainability initiatives influence material choices and manufacturing practices. Overall, external factors create a conducive environment for innovation but require strategic navigation to mitigate risks and leverage opportunities effectively.
